Hu Shi (1891-1962): Pragmatism and Experimentalism. When John Dewey arrived in Shanghai on May 1, 1919, the story of Western philosophy’s impact on Chinese thought turned a new page; American Pragmatism ’s influence on Chinese intellectual history had begun.
